dc.description.abstractA theoretical and numerical analysis of rubber-like shells of revolution undergoing finite strains and finite rotations with the application to the problem of a spherical shell subject to a uniformly distributed internal pressure is presented. The comparison of the results corresponding to two different definitions proposed for the reference surface of deformed rubber-like shells, an asymptotical solution, and the membrane solution is presented, as well.en
